【秋招数开面经】哈啰

面试时间:2025.10

面试部门:数科事业部

timeline:09.29投递,10.21一面,10.23二面,11.03HR面,11.05意向

一面(1h)

  1. 自我介绍
  2. 实习经历中的监控体系详细说明(20min)
  3. 讲一个你负责的需求,并说明有哪些难点(10min)
  4. hive中外部表和内部表的区别
  5. hive中order by/sort by/distribute by/cluster by的区别
  6. 什么是数据倾斜问题
  7. 如何解决数据倾斜问题
  8. sql题:给一张用户还款表,字段有id,还款时间,还款金额
  9. 求每个用户的总还款金额
  10. 求每个用户截止到当日的累计还款金额
  11. 反问

2025.10.23 二面

  1. 自我介绍
  2. 实习内容介绍
  3. 实习过程中遇到的最困难的需求是什么
  4. 实习中最重要的收获是什么
  5. 星型模型和雪花模型的区别
  6. 什么场景下会用星型模型,什么场景下会用雪花模型
  7. 实习过程中是否遇到过数据倾斜的问题,怎么解决的
  8. sql:30天内7天连续登录的用户
  9. 追问:如果我想看一个季度内,两个季度内连续7天登录的用户,如何进行数仓的设计
  10. 反问

#哈啰##校招##秋招##数据人的面试交流地##发面经攒人品#
数据开发面经 文章被收录于专栏

记录本人数开求职面经,包括暑期实习+秋招,后续可能还会更新社招~

全部评论
感觉似乎大部分都是八股文
点赞 回复 分享
发布于 2025-11-23 20:41 北京

相关推荐

这里给到体验感好差九坤投资可以说是我见过最逆天的公司了。数据实习生岗位。面试官一上来,就笑嘻嘻的问:“有人找你拍广告吗?”我还没理解他什么意思,他接着就说,感觉你长的很像明星。。。?这啥玩意啊。首先鄙人就是一般长相,抛开这个不谈,他是怎么说出这么雷人的问题的?接着就是问我们学校保研情况,感觉也是比较了解我们学校,我以为还他是老学长,结果告诉我在我们学校旁边上的。。可是。。。我们学校旁边是一所代砖啊下面终于步入正轨了,问我项目是自己写的吗,共享屏幕运行一下他想看看,我运行过程中他就盯着面板让我解释什么意思,结果刚好报错redis disconnect他就让我排查一下这个bug。因为我是在linux起的redis服务,检查一下是服务还没启动。起服务过程中发现我给密码忘了,我就说我密码忘了,面试官让我找一下,我说去看看配置文件(.conf)吧。打开配置文件是密密麻麻的字,他一脸不屑的问:“怎么可能在这?” 。。?等我把密码找出来了他不说话了😅后续就是,前几天压测时 stream里的任务没及时清理,任务进不去了,导致项目启动就报错,具体错误有点忘了。我跟他把可能的问题讲了一遍,他就一直在那笑。最后时间快到了,我也不想跟他聊了。到我反问环节了,我问他平时redis用的很多吗。这个d毛说他没用过。。。感觉被侮辱了因为我共享屏幕看不到他的脸,我真该多看他几眼,记住这个d毛。我只能说这种人,10个m都不够s的
海梨花:亏我还排了这么久bug,他还在那指导,你告诉我你没用过
你面试体验感最差/最好的...
点赞 评论 收藏
分享
2025-12-31 19:15
门头沟学院 Java
1.Java变量有成员变量,还有局部变量。那它们在这个语法和内存分配以及生存周期上有什么区别?2.如果说一个类里面我有三个成员变量,那它们初始化的顺序是怎么样的?3.那它们三个都是非静态的呢?非静态的成员变量,那它们之间初始化之间有顺序的差别吗?4.比如说我要 new 一个对象,呃比如说我自定义了一个对象 A,我 new 了一个 A括号,那么这个A它可能是在哪分配呢?它一定是在堆上分配吗?5.String a = new String("hello")和String a="hello"的区别?6.那我们都知道那个java 的里面object 这个类是很多对象的一个基类。如果我重写了 equals 方法,但是我忘记重写它的 hashCode 的方法了,那在 map,HashMap 的这种使用场景下,把这个对象作为那个k的类型会有什么问题吗?7.假如说我初始容量传了5,就new HashMap(5),然后我往里 put 了一个元素,那么请问执行完之后,这个 HashMap 底层的数组大小是多大?8.我往里 put的时候,我大概 put 多少个的时候它会触发扩容啊?9.HashMap 在并发环境下使用会有这种线程不安全的问题。那它对应的线程安全的方案是什么?10.你实际开发中使用过 Hashtable 或者说是 synchronized 的 HashMap吗?11.比如说现在有个线程池,然后它的核心线程数是 5,最大线程数是 10队列是 100,那么假如这时候突然来了 110 个任务,那这个线程池它会怎怎么处理?12.请问一个对象,他什么情况下会进入到老年代?13.对象比较大,那这个大什么叫大呢?多大算大?14.项目相关问题15.手撕代码(LRU缓存)import java.util.HashMap,import java.util.Map;
点赞 评论 收藏
分享
评论
2
11
分享

创作者周榜

更多
牛客网
牛客网在线编程
牛客网题解
牛客企业服务